I met Joe toward the end of his life when he was already quite ill. I had the great good luck of being assigned as his hospice nurse. Though Joe was not well, he was unfailingly polite and mannerly. He denied all pain or discomfort. He never complained though he had ample reason to do so. He had a wonderful disposition that allowed him to laugh and smile despite his condition.If you mentioned Irish Dancing, his grandchildren or the Giants, a smile was guaranteed.He was an inspiration and...
